Hi all. I have a really old 32MB SDRAM XS module (V1.1) that I thought I might be able to use in the secondary slot on my MiSTer with digital IO (V1.2). I noticed that aside from having the usual 40 pin GPIO header it also has 3 pins on the backside of the module that apparently go into the Arduino header of the primary slot according to the Wiki. My newer 128MB module does not have those 3 pins. I also don't see any place for those 3 pins to connect on the secondary SDRAM slot for the DE-10. Will this SDRAM still function if those 3 pins aren't connected?
